Digital Transformation
This is the shift from analog processes to digital systems across industries. Cloud computing, AI, and fintech infrastructure aren’t luxuries anymore—they’re survival tools. Think of it like streaming versus Blockbuster (we know how that ended). Companies enabling automation or cybersecurity often sit at the center of this shift. -
Sustainability and Decarbonization
The global push toward net-zero emissions is a multi-trillion-dollar transition (IEA). Renewable energy, EV supply chains, and battery storage firms stand to benefit as capital flows accelerate. -
The Future of Health
Beyond big pharma, personalized medicine and telehealth platforms are expanding fast, especially post-pandemic (WHO).
